在doc下执行导入命令
  mysql -uadmin -padmin student < d:\a.txt
时提示系统找不到文件,环境变量都设置对了啊,之前也没有出现过这个错误,请大家帮忙解决下!谢了!!

解决方案 »

  1.   

    mysql -uadmin -padmin student < d:\\a.txt
      

  2.   

    是在系统DOS下执行的还是在MYSQL命令行下执行?
      

  3.   

    语法没错
    确定文件在吗?
    在dos下cmd看看文件:
    type d:\a.txt 
      

  4.   

    在系统DOS下用一个反斜杠就可以了,你的系统是WINDOWS?
      

  5.   

    在系统DOS下执行
    文件也确实存在
      

  6.   

    C:\Documents and Settings\Administrator>mysql -u root -p<"D://test/z1.txt"
    C:\Documents and Settings\Administrator>mysql -u root -p<"D:\test\z1.txt"
    C:\Documents and Settings\Administrator>mysql -u root -p<"D:\test/z1.txt"
    C:\Documents and Settings\Administrator>mysql -u root -p<"D://test\z1.txt"
    都可以
      

  7.   

    mysql -uadmin -padmin student  < d:\a.txt确认你的 d:\a.txt 存在。或者你有没有切换在 C:\Program Files\MySQL\MySQL Server 5.1\bin 下?[code=BatchFile]cd C:\Program Files\MySQL\MySQL Server 5.1\bin
    C:
    mysql -uadmin -padmin student  < d:\a.txt[/code]